Output a65a33123bb4eb72b213cbb2e87446cc91ae2946b36fc0be264a1a73dc06a71f:1

value
987500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f58abf36273b1a4ec5bbec3a24c6cfa00eb584 OP_EQUAL
address
3QJ6yUtpz3aHvbGey9NJb5FyiHpSnK4uc3
transaction
a65a33123bb4eb72b213cbb2e87446cc91ae2946b36fc0be264a1a73dc06a71f
confirmations
211178
spent
true